Synopsis

This volume investigates the medieval cold case of the murder of inquisitor Peter of Verona (1252), who quickly became Saint Peter Martyr (1253) and the first inquisitor-saint of the Roman Catholic Church. Beyond historiographical myths, the contributions show the developments—sometimes paradoxical—of a death that was instrumental in consolidating the medieval officium fidei.
The multidisciplinary approach demonstrates the richness of possible analyses for examining the past through what has survived: papal letters, fragments of inquisitorial trials, painted and sculpted images, account books, notarial documentation, liturgical texts, sermons, objects—weapons of the crime and coins—and bone remains, namely the skull, connected to one who was immediately considered a "martyr of the faith" whose cult, however, struggled to become established.

Author Biography

Marina Benedetti, University of Milan, Italy

teaches history of Christianity at the University of Milan. Her research focuses on medieval inquisition and heresy, particularly women's heretical movements (Io non sono Dio. Guglielma di Milano e i Figli dello Spirito santo, Milan 2004; Condannate al silenzio. Le eretiche medievali, Milan 2017). She studies the preservation and transmission of sources between the medieval and modern periods (Il «santo bottino». Circolazione di manoscritti valdesi nell'Europa del Seicento, Turin 2007), implementing this research through editions primarily of inquisitorial trials (Milano 1300. I processi inquisitoriali contro le devote e i devoti di Guglielma, edited by M. Benedetti, Milan 1999; I margini dell'eresia. Indagine su un processo inquisitoriale (Oulx, 1492), Spoleto 2014). She is the editor of Storia del cristianesimo, II: L'età medievale (secoli VIII-XV), Rome 2015 (6th reprint 2020).
